Background technology
Railway line inspection is the groundwork of railway line regular maintenance, and common routine inspection mode includes manual inspection, manned Helicopter routing inspection and unmanned plane inspection.Although manual inspection is the most frequently used routine inspection mode, exist always efficiency it is relatively slow, The deficiencies such as climate geographical environment restriction.
The utilization of unmanned air vehicle technique, can be good at completing electric inspection process and construction plan task, continuous with technology Ripe and optimization, unmanned plane patrolling railway also will progressively obtain accreditation and the large-scale application of railway enterprise.
Chinese Patent Application No. is that CN201610765634.5 discloses a kind of railway line inspection monitoring based on unmanned plane System and method for inspecting, including unmanned plane body, loudspeaker and earth station;Control process unit, control are provided with unmanned plane body The input of processing unit processed and barometertic altimeter, laser range finder, IMU modules, GPS module, visible image capturing head, receiver Be connected with the first power module, the output end of control process unit and voice module, image storage module, the first figure conduct electricity platform and Servomotor drive circuit is connected, control process unit and the first data radio station bi-directional transfer of data, and loudspeaker is tied by machinery Structure is arranged on below unmanned plane body;Earth station includes remote control, ground monitoring computer, is connected with ground monitoring computer First display, second display, the second data radio station and the second figure conduct electricity platform.This kind of railway line inspection monitoring system can expire The need for the extensive unmanned plane inspection of foot, routing inspection efficiency is improved, the optimal inspection planning in big region is realized.But this kind of railway What cruising inspection system was used is still manual identified rail defect, and recognition efficiency is low, and expends a large amount of manpowers.
Chinese Patent Application No. is that CN 201510241271.0 discloses a kind of unmanned plane cruising inspection system, wherein, ground control Terminal processed can be by relaying helicopter and carrying out the task helicopter progress two-way communication of inspection operation, and then realizes view data The function such as transmission and the flight of task helicopter control, substantially increases the flight command range of unmanned plane, while of the invention 80cc engine powers are not enough, load capacity is less than normal and the life-span is short because being solved using 126cc water-cooled engines for technical scheme Fall into, and a 200W generators and rectification filtering module are installed additional with reference to automobile generating principle, solve to a certain extent airborne Power issue needed for equipment.But this kind of unmanned plane cruising inspection system solve only engine problem, and prior art is not solved The intelligent decision problem of rail defect during middle patrolling railway, it is impossible to set to railway roadbed, sleeper, rail, connected component, anti-creep Some defects and problem points of standby and track switch etc. carry out automatic identification.

Embodiment
To be easy to understand the technical means, the inventive features, the objects and the advantages of the present invention, with reference to Embodiment, is expanded on further the present invention.
As shown in Figures 1 to 4, a kind of unmanned plane railroad track defect recognition system and recognition methods, including
Intelligent patrol detection unmanned plane:Including the flight control system being arranged in unmanned plane body, flight control system is connected with data and led to Believe module one, IMAQ compression module and navigation module, described image acquisition module is used to gather the iron that unmanned plane is photographed The image collected is simultaneously compressed transcoding by rail road image information, and the navigation module is used to provide navigation for flight control system Route data;
Earth station:Including command centre's console, command centre's console is embedded with central processing unit, center processing Device is connected with decoding display module, image-capture identification module, case study logging modle and data communication module two, the number According to communication module two and the wireless connection of data communication module one, decoding display module, image-capture identification module, case study note Record module is sequentially connected.
In the present embodiment, described problem analysis logging modle is embedded with analysis module and the accident defect number that is stored with According to database, analysis module is connected with database, and analysis module is used to analyze and process decoded image information, distinguishes Do not go out its defect type and achieve.
In the present embodiment, described problem analysis logging modle is also associated with image archiving system, described image filing system System carries out voluntarily sorting out and naming by the microprocessor built in it to inspection image information, such as, belongs to the iron of certain defect Which rail has, and how much is coordinate, and carries out intensity grade classification according to defect level.
In the present embodiment, the analysis module is also associated with report generation module, generates test results report, for management Personnel provide Technical Reference, have saved man-hour.
In the present embodiment, the data communication module one and data communication module two use 4G transport modules, transmission Speed is fast, and signal is also relatively stable, improves the ageing of inspection.
The invention also discloses the recognition methods of above-mentioned unmanned plane railroad track defect recognition system, especially by following step It is rapid to carry out:
(1) staff's control unmanned plane of earth station flies to target area to carry out inspection, and is compressed by IMAQ Module carries out data acquisition, and the image collected is compressed transcoding, utilizes data communication module by IMAQ compression module Data after transcoding are wirelessly transmitted to earth station by one;
(2) the 4G view data transmitted is decoded and shown at PC ends, image by earth station's decoding display module Crawl identification module, which is used to the image information of collection is identified, sorts out and reaches case study logging modle, case study note Record module is used to analyze and process decoded image information by the analysis module built in it, identifies its defect type And achieve;
(3) image archiving system carries out voluntarily sorting out and naming by the microprocessor built in it to inspection image information, Again by report generation module, test results report is generated.
